Considering purchasing a existing property in Ocala? Don't skipping a thorough electrical assessment! A professional review can detect potential problems that could be costly to address later. Here's your necessary checklist: Verify the service panel for proper rating and labeling; test all receptacles for grounding and functionality; ensure GFCI protection in kitchens and outdoors; check signs of frayed wiring and improper joinings; and finally, assess the condition of the overall electrical wiring to prevent future safety risks. Ocala Electrical Inspection Checklist for Home Sellers

Preparing to put up for sale your Ocala home? Be sure not to overlook a thorough electrical inspection! A comprehensive checklist can assist you in identifying and resolving potential issues that could arise during the buyer's inspection. It’s crucial to verify working smoke detectors and carbon monoxide alarms on each level and near sleeping areas. Inspect all outlets and switches for proper functionality and check there are no visible signs of damage, like cracks or loosening . Offer special attention to the electrical panel, including marking of breakers, and ensure it’s properly grounded and clear of any corrosion. Finally , verify that any visible wiring is securely installed and adheres to current codes. Repairing these common concerns proactively can greatly improve your home’s appeal and speed up the closing process.
